‘Dubai Move’ has no impact on administration — PM Anwar

PUTRAJAYA, Jan 2 — Prime Min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im said he has heard of the Dubai Move, but is unconcerned as it has no impact on his administration.

Despite the movement’s supposed efforts to topple the Unity Government, he said its efforts are in vain.

The government’s focus now is on developing the nation and looking after the people’s well-being.

“I have read about the Dubai Move, but for me, we are concentrating on our work. Their deception, for me, has no effect.

“What is important is that we started January 2 by launching an important programme (Central Database Hub — Padu) for the people,” he told the press after launching Padu today.

On Saturday (December 30) Community Communications Department deputy director-general Datuk Ismail Yusop claimed the ‘Dubai Move’ took place when Opposition and government leaders were holidaying in the United Arab Emirates’ capital recently.
